The Government should introduce mandatory registration and welfare checks for home-educated children. Local authorities must assess their education and safety regularly. I believe these steps will help prevent abuse and neglect while supporting parents who choose to educate their children at home.

Without mandatory registration and monitoring, I believe that vulnerable children can slip through the cracks, suffering abuse and neglect. I believe mandatory regular checks would ensure children’s safety, guarantee access to adequate education, and provide accountability for parents. I believe these measures could protect children and ensure they are not deprived of their right to education and safety. I think the government must act to prevent further tragedies.
